Einfache WAF-, Lastausgleichs- und GSLB-Erklärung für den Nicht-Techniker

monkey

Vor kurzem musste ich auf möglichst einfache Weise erklären, was ein Loadbalancer, eine WAF und ein GSLB sind bzw. tun. Also dachte ich mir, ich probiere das mal an meinem 6-jährigen Sohn Charlie aus.

Aus irgendeinem Grund war er davon nicht so begeistert wie ich, so dass ich die Analogie etwas abändern musste (immer Lego oder Tiere scheint zu funktionieren)

Ich bringe Ihnen die Affen-Load-Balancing-, WAF- und GSLB-Analogie 🙂

In Wirklichkeit kommen jeden Tag viele neue Leute in unsere wunderbare Branche, so dass vielleicht jemand anderes etwas davon hat 🙂 (oder zumindest einen Lacher haben)

# NoMonkeysWereHurtInThisProduction
SCHLÜSSEL

Banana = Benutzeranfrage

Monkey = Anwendungsserver

 

Der Lastausgleicher

  • Viele Leute schicken Bananen, um die Affen zu füttern – viel mehr als ein Affe essen kann!
  • Wir müssen die Bananen unter den Affen aufteilen, damit jeder eine angemessene Menge bekommt.
  • Wir müssen auch den Gesundheitszustand der Affen überprüfen, um festzustellen, ob es ihnen schlecht geht oder sie zu voll sind, und ihnen dann für eine Weile keine weiteren Bananen schicken.
  • Manchmal ändern wir sogar die Fütterungspolitik, damit die großen Affen mehr Futter bekommen oder die schnellen Esser weiter gefüttert werden!

 

 

Der Affe (M)WAF – Web Application Firewall

 

  • Es ist wichtig, sich um die Affen zu kümmern und sie in Sicherheit zu bringen
  • Viele Menschen schicken Bananen an die Affen und wir wissen nicht viel über diese Menschen
  • Einige der Menschen sind unfreundlich und wollen den Affen Unwohlsein bereiten.
  • Unsere Aufgabe ist es, herauszufinden, wer die Affen nur füttern will und wer versucht, ihnen Unwohlsein zu bereiten.
  • Das ist schwierig, da die meisten Bananen sehr ähnlich aussehen
  • Manchmal schicken böse Menschen sogar etwas, das wie eine Banane aussieht, um den Affen zu verleiten, es zu fressen und ihn krank zu machen, was dann auf andere Tiere im Zoo übergreifen könnte.
  • Manchmal schicken böse Menschen Unmengen von schlechten Bananen an die Affen, so dass kein Platz mehr für die guten Bananen ist (DDOS 😉 )

GSLB – Globaler Server-Lastausgleicher

Ich bin nicht sicher, ob das hier so gut funktioniert : -) Wie auch immer…

  • Wir müssen entscheiden, wie viele Bananen an die verschiedenen Zoos geschickt werden.
  • Manchmal leben die Affen in verschiedenen Zoos. Manche Zoos sind fest und andere ziehen umher.
  • Manchmal sind die Zoos sehr weit voneinander entfernt – sogar in verschiedenen Ländern!
  • Es ist wichtig, dass es immer Affen gibt, die die Bananen fressen. Es ist also eine gute Idee, sie an verschiedenen Orten aufzubewahren, falls sie sich alle in einem Zoo etwas holen.
  • Einige Zoos haben nur Affen, wenn andere Zoos voll sind. Es macht also keinen Sinn, Bananen zu verschwenden, indem man sie in einen leeren Zoo schickt.
  • In einigen Zoos gibt es Affen, die sehr vollgefressen sind oder denen es nicht gut geht und die nicht mehr fressen sollten.
  • Einige Zoos sind viel größer als andere und benötigen mehr Bananen (solange es den Affen gut geht)
  • Manchmal ist es am besten, den örtlichen Zoo zu füttern, da es sehr lange dauert, einen Zoo zu füttern, der sich sogar in einem anderen Land befinden könnte!

 

About Greg